Linux well-represented at DARPA robot vehicle challenge

Publication:LinuxDevices.comDate:Oct 12 2005

Advertisement
A Stanford-designed robotic car has driven away with the $2M prize in the second DARPA Challenge, a 175-mile race for autonomous vehicles held this weekend in the Mojava desert south of Las Vegas. Four of 23 vehicles completed the course, including several that used Linux.
